Health Risks Associated with the Incinerator

The Rockland Orangeburg Waste Incinerator has been linked to various health risks, primarily due to the release of toxic air pollutants. The incineration process produces a cocktail of pollutants, including particulate matter (PM), volatile organic compounds (VOCs), dioxins, and heavy metals such as lead, mercury, and arsenic. These pollutants can cause a range of health problems, including:

  1. Respiratory Issues: Exposure to particulate matter and other air pollutants can exacerbate respiratory conditions such as asthma, chronic obstructive pulmonary disease (COPD), and other breathing problems.
  2. Cancer: Dioxins and other toxic compounds emitted by the incinerator have been linked to increased cancer risk, particularly for people living in close proximity to the facility.
  3. Neurological Damage: Exposure to heavy metals and other pollutants has been linked to neurological damage, including cognitive impairment, memory loss, and developmental delays in children.

Environmental Consequences

The Rockland Orangeburg Waste Incinerator also poses significant environmental risks. The facility’s emissions can contribute to:

  1. Climate Change: The incineration process releases greenhouse gases, such as carbon dioxide and methane, which contribute to climate change.
  2. Air Pollution: The incinerator’s emissions can degrade local air quality, affecting not only human health but also the environment, including forests, lakes, and wildlife.
  3. Soil and Water Contamination: The ash generated by the incinerator can contaminate soil and water, posing risks to local ecosystems and wildlife.
